Mancora is Peru's premier beach party destination with quality surf. The long left point offers forgiving waves in warm water, making it popular with beginners and the backpacker crowd.

Mancora works best on a mid tide, ideally between 0.4m and 1.5m on the local tide chart. The tide chart above shows today’s strike window.
Offshore wind at Mancora blows from the ESE (110°). Anything in the 70° to 150° range grooms the faces; outside it, expect chop or bumpy conditions.
Mancora wants SW swell (195° to 245°) between 0.6m and 2.5m, with a period of 14s or more for quality waves.
The main season at Mancora is Mar-Oct. A secondary window runs Nov, Dec, Jan, Feb. Year-round. Party town vibes. Warm water.
Fly into PIU, then allow about 120 minutes by road. Main beach in front of town.
Mancora is a point break, a left-hander. Difficulty is rated 3/10.
